Honduras moved its embassy in Israel from Tel Aviv to Jerusalem as part of an effort to strengthen ties with the Jewish state, becoming the fourth country to do so.

Honduras has already opened a commercial office in Jerusalem, violating a decades-long policy of neutrality in the Israeli-Palestinian conflict, AFP reports.

Israel is set to open a diplomatic office in Tegucigalpa, the capital of Honduras.

Honduras faced difficulties getting the Covid-19 vaccine to fight the pandemic, but received 5,000 Moderna vaccines donated by Israel in February.
